> I recommend that you do a text based install (add text to the boot line), and 
> once you have it >installed, boot to a text console (add 3 to the boot line), 
> then add Option "NoAccel" "true" to the >Device section of /etc/X11/xorg.conf
>
On a fresh install he probably won't have an xorg.conf since this is
F10. And the default install also doesn't include
system-config-display. What he needs to do is generate an xorg.conf
using either

$ Xorg -configure

or, install system-config-display using yum and use

$ system-config-display --tui
